在数字电路设计和验证过程中,ModelSim是一款功能强大的仿真工具。它可以帮助我们直观地观察电路的行为,通过波形图来分析信号的时序和逻辑。然而,有时候波形图的宽度设置不当,会影响我们对仿真结果的判断。本文将详细解析ModelSim仿真波形宽度的调整技巧,帮助你优化仿真结果。
波形宽度的重要性
波形宽度是指ModelSim中波形窗口中信号的时间轴显示范围。合理的波形宽度设置可以使我们更清晰地观察信号的波形变化,从而更好地分析电路的时序问题。
宽度设置过小
如果波形宽度设置过小,我们可能无法观察到信号的完整波形,导致对信号变化的判断失误。
宽度设置过大
相反,如果波形宽度设置过大,信号波形可能会重叠,难以区分不同信号的时序关系。
调整波形宽度的方法
1. 使用快捷键
在ModelSim中,我们可以通过以下快捷键快速调整波形宽度:
Ctrl + Page Up:放大波形Ctrl + Page Down:缩小波形
2. 使用菜单栏
点击菜单栏中的“Window” -> “Zoom” -> “Horizontal Zoom In”或“Horizontal Zoom Out”来调整波形宽度。
3. 使用鼠标滚轮
将鼠标移至波形窗口,滚动鼠标滚轮可以放大或缩小波形。
实战技巧
1. 根据信号周期调整
在观察信号时,可以根据信号的周期来调整波形宽度。例如,如果信号的周期为10ns,我们可以将波形宽度设置为100ns,这样就可以清晰地观察到信号的一个完整周期。
2. 使用“Zoom”工具
ModelSim中的“Zoom”工具可以帮助我们更精确地调整波形宽度。选择“Zoom”工具后,在波形窗口中拖动鼠标,可以绘制一个区域,该区域内的波形将被放大。
3. 使用“Pan”工具
“Pan”工具可以帮助我们在波形窗口中移动视图。选择“Pan”工具后,在波形窗口中按住鼠标左键,拖动鼠标可以移动视图,以便观察不同区域的波形。
总结
通过本文的介绍,相信你已经掌握了ModelSim仿真波形宽度的调整技巧。在实际应用中,根据信号周期和观察需求调整波形宽度,可以帮助我们更好地分析电路的时序问题,从而优化仿真结果。希望这些技巧能对你有所帮助!
